Technical Training Program Manager (Engineering) (m/f/d)

REQUISITION ID: 11995

LOCATION:

Hamburg, DE, 22419

DEPARTMENT: Service

The Global Technical Academy is the central hub for technical training across the Nordex Group. We develop and maintain the global training portfolio for service technicians, customers, and subcontractors in more than 40 countries. As the key interface between product development and technical competence building, you ensure that essential knowledge is transferred efficiently and consistently. Your work enables safe, reliable, and high‑quality service on our wind turbines worldwide.

YOUR TASKS

You review, analyze, and validate the existing training portfolio, identify improvement opportunities across the learning lifecycle, and ensure that all materials meet current requirements

You design and develop technical training programs—including Learning Journeys, Training Guidelines, and various training materials—and conduct Training Needs Analyses based on performance data, product updates, and field feedback

You define learning objectives, competency levels, and curricula together with Engineering, HSE, Technical Support, and Operations, and translate complex technical information into structured, learner‑oriented content

You create and implement modern learning formats such as classroom training, blended learning, digital modules, microlearning, and job aids, and evaluate their effectiveness to drive continuous improvement

You lead or support international cross‑functional projects as project manager or subject‑matter consultant and collaborate closely with global trainer communities to validate new content and ensure professional delivery

You manage documentation, maintain version control of training materials, and ensure alignment with certification frameworks and regulatory requirements

YOUR PROFILE

Degree in Engineering, Technical Education, or a comparable field, or equivalent experience

Experience in technical training development, instructional design, or technical documentation, ideally in an industrial environment

Strong project management skills and confidence in working with global and cross‑functional stakeholders

Proficiency with digital learning tools, media creation, and Learning Management Systems

Ability to structure complex technical concepts into clear and learner‑friendly content

Excellent English skills; additional languages are an advantage
